What is a Fully Digital Ultrasound Machine?
A fully digital ultrasound machine uses advanced imaging technology to generate high-definition images of the internal organs, tissues, and blood flow in the human body. Unlike traditional ultrasound machines, which rely on analog technology, fully digital systems offer improved resolution, faster image processing, and better overall accuracy. These machines are also equipped with features like 3D and 4D imaging, color Doppler imaging, and tissue harmonic imaging, which help healthcare professionals diagnose and monitor conditions more effectively.

Price Range of Fully Digital Ultrasound Machines in Lahore
The fully digital ultrasound machine price in Lahore varies significantly based on the factors mentioned above. Generally, the price of these machines can be categorized as follows:
- Entry-Level Models: These machines are more affordable, with prices starting from around PKR 2,000,000 to PKR 4,000,000. They typically have basic functionalities suitable for general diagnostic purposes, such as imaging for the abdomen, kidneys, and liver.
- Mid-Range Models: These machines offer more advanced features, including better image quality, portability, and enhanced software for specialized scans. The price for these models typically ranges from PKR 4,000,000 to PKR 7,000,000.
- High-End Models: High-end models, equipped with the latest features such as 3D/4D imaging, high-definition displays, and advanced Doppler capabilities, can cost anywhere from PKR 7,000,000 to PKR 10,000,000 or more.
For example, the NYRO 10 Portable Ultrasound Machine is available for approximately PKR 299,599, making it an affordable choice for smaller clinics or mobile health services. On the other hand, more advanced models from premium brands can cross the PKR 10,000,000 mark.
